Buying Guide: Key Considerations For Outlet Spacers On Tile

  • Tile compatibility: Look for spacer designs described as tile-safe or suitable for tile backsplash to avoid chipping or loosening tiles during installation.
  • Depth control: Choose spacers that are stackable or easily adjustable to obtain level outlets without removing tile or drywall.
  • Tool-free installation: Prefer twist-apart or snap-tack spacers when possible to speed up installations and reduce risk of tile damage.
  • Compatibility: Verify the spacers work with both standard outlets and switches, and with deep or shallow electrical boxes.
  • Quantity: If you’re tiling a full kitchen or bathroom, a higher-quantity kit reduces the need for frequent replacements and simplifies ordering in bulk.
  • Long-term stability: Consider non-conductive materials and rigid plastics to minimize corrosion risks and ensure consistent alignment over time.
  • Installation environment: For remodeling with new tile or stone, ensure the spacer’s depth accommodates tile thickness plus any adhesive bed.

Frequently Asked Questions

  1. What are outlet spacers and why use them on tile backsplashes?
    They extend or stabilize electrical boxes so outlets sit flush with tile and remain firmly mounted despite tile depth variations.
  2. Are these spacers reusable?
    Yes, most twist-apart and stackable spacers can be reused across multiple outlets and projects.
  3. Do spacers require tools?
    Many options are tool-free for quick adjustments, though some may require basic screwdriver use for initial mounting.
  4. Can spacers affect outlet depth alignment?
    Properly chosen spacers ensure level alignment with tile surfaces; excessive depth may require longer screws or additional spacers.
  5. Which kit is best for a full kitchen remodel?
    A higher-quantity set (e.g., 96 pieces) is typically best for multiple outlets and backsplashes, reducing the need to buy repeatedly.
  6. Are spacers safe for electrical use?
    Most spacers are non-conductive and designed for safe mounting behind screws and behind wall plates; always follow local electrical codes.
